Develop a Favorable State Of Mind



To make sure a successful first dental go to for your kid, it is necessary to develop a favorable mindset. Begin by speaking with your child regarding the visit in a calm and comforting fashion. Stress that seeing the dental professional is a regular part of dealing with their teeth which the dental practitioner exists to help maintain their smile healthy. Avoid utilizing negative words or phrases that might produce concern or anxiety.

Rather, focus on the favorable elements, such as getting to see great oral tools or getting a sticker or plaything at the end of the browse through. Motivate your kid to ask inquiries and reveal any kind of issues they may have.

Familiarize Your Youngster With the Dental Office



Beginning by taking your child to the dental office prior to their initial visit, so they can become aware of the surroundings and feel even more at ease. This step is crucial in aiding to minimize any kind of anxiety or fear your child may have concerning mosting likely to the dental expert.

Here are a few ways to acquaint your child with the oral workplace:

- ** Set up a quick scenic tour **: Call the dental office and ask if you can bring your youngster for a brief scenic tour. This will allow them to see the waiting location, treatment spaces, and fulfill the friendly team.

- ** Role-play at home **: Claim to be the dental expert and have your kid sit in a chair while you analyze their teeth. This will help them recognize what to anticipate during their actual visit.

- ** Read books or view videos **: Seek youngsters's publications or videos that describe what takes place at the dental expert. This can assist your child feel a lot more comfortable and ready.

Outfit Your Kid With Healthy And Balanced Oral Habits



Creating healthy and balanced oral behaviors is important for your youngster's oral wellness and general wellness. By showing your kid excellent dental behaviors from a very early age, you can help stop tooth decay, gum illness, and other dental wellness issues.



Begin by instructing them the significance of cleaning their teeth twice a day, using a soft-bristled toothbrush and fluoride tooth paste. Program them the correct brushing technique, ensuring they comb all surfaces of their teeth and gum tissues.

Encourage them to floss everyday to get rid of plaque and food fragments from between their teeth.

Restriction their intake of sweet treats and drinks, as these can add to dental caries.
